  1. The Duggans were living at Knocknaseed House (see Chart) Cottage. They had all the land around them. They were there for a hundred years but in the end they had only Knocknaseed. Poor scholars called at a cottage near it and a Duggan used to call to the cottage and talk with them. He used be late for his dinner and his daughters were tormented. One day he was early for dinner and his daughter said "Have the poor scholars gone." "No," said Duggan, "The scholars are gone." They joined up with the Cronins and them Godfries. They had two ponies and hey used to put the two under the car and they had two stables with their names over the doors.
